Contractors: the Veltrix door sensors on the east wing of Harrowgate House have been recalled. Affected doors will not auto-release. Do not force them. Use the south lobby entrance only until replacements are fitted. Escort rules still apply. Sign in at the Harrowgate desk, then use the pass below to reach the workshop.

door code, bafog-kawip: bdg-HQ-8

## Consent Banner Rollout — Brightmoor Web

Scope: enable the new consent banner on all Brightmoor properties behind the `consent_v3` flag. Rollout proceeds region by region; do not enable two regions in the same deploy. Verify the banner renders before any tracking script loads — check the network tab, not just the DOM. Rollback is flag-off plus cache purge on the Tannerfield edge. Reviewer should confirm the deploy uses exactly the configuration below.

deployment values, yagef-yawip:
ELIOX_PIN=5303
ELIOX_METRICS_HOST=metrics.eliox.paliqworks.corp
ELIOX_LOG_LEVEL=error
ELIOX_TENANT=praiel

Please cascade the following to your branch managers with care. Effective next quarter, we will stop accepting new orders for the Parlane appliance series. Existing stock may be sold through, but no replenishment will be issued after the cut-off. Warranty service continues for the full contractual period; spares will route through the Hartveil depot. Branch managers should prepare customer scripts using the attached guidance and avoid speculation about successor products. The confidential summary of the related business plans appears below.

internal memo for kadug-tawep: The northern region missed its Wenvan quota by 27.3 percent last quarter. Soroxox Holdings plans to lower the Aldix list price by 8.2 percent in November. The steering committee signed off on a budget of $264.1 million for Project Briix. The renewal with Quenethax Freight closes at $65.6 million a year, 21.0 percent below the last contract.